**Onboarding: Tilecart Prefetcher Overview**

Welcome to the Wayfern maps team. Tilecart is our map-tile prefetcher; it predicts the next viewport from pan velocity and warms the edge cache accordingly. Config lives in the prefetch manifest, deploys go out with the Tuesday train, and hit-rate dashboards are reviewed at the weekly sync. If Tilecart's cache node locks up after a restart, you unseal it yourself rather than paging anyone. The unseal step requires the recovery passphrase, which is the following.

vault phrase of hawep-kagag = quenox-aldath-zordor-fraael-fenwyn-raldor

**Finance Review — Reseller Programme (Q2)**

Board summary: the Corvane reseller programme hit 82% of target. Margin erosion from tier discounts exceeded forecast by four points. Two underperforming partners in the Aldmere region flagged for exit. Recommendation: freeze new partner onboarding pending margin review. Strategic context for the freeze follows below.

management briefing: Project Fenion slips by one quarter because of the supplier delay.

## Break-Glass: Ormery Legacy Layer

Support folks: the old Grapnel ORM refactor is mid-flight, so some Cindervale tables exist in both old and new mappings. If a data-fix is urgent and the migration tooling is down, break-glass access lets you hit the write path directly. Log every use in the Refactor channel. To open the break-glass credential store, enter the passphrase below.

unlock words, tajog-yagug: fraael-fenwyn-julvan

**Locker Assignment — Changing Rooms**

Team assistants handle locker allocation for new joiners at the Corvell Point office. Lockers are located in the lower-ground changing rooms, numbered 1–120, and assigned on a first-come basis via the Fernwick booking sheet. When a starter's locker is confirmed, note the number in their welcome pack and walk them down on day one. The changing-room door stays locked between 20:00 and 06:00, so you'll need the entry code below to get in.

door code, tajof-kageg: bdg-QVDCE-3